Key Criteria to Evaluate Overseas Education Consultants in Delhi

Not all education advisory services operate under the same philosophy. Parents should look beyond convenient office locations or aggressive marketing claims to evaluate how an advisor actually creates value for students.

Commission-Based Agents vs. Independent Strategic Advisors

Understanding how an advisory firm operates is the single most important factor when choosing guidance.

  • Commission-Driven Agencies: Partner with specific foreign universities and receive financial compensation upon student enrollment. Their primary incentive is placing students into partner institutions regardless of overall strategic fit.
  • Independent Mentorship Practices: Charge transparent fee structures for direct advisory services. Their sole incentive is helping students identify and gain admission to reach, target, and safe universities aligned with the student’s authentic goals.

Step-by-Step Evaluation Framework for Delhi Families

Before signing an agreement with an admissions advisor, families should use a structured decision framework to assess capability and alignment.

  1. Request Specific Case Studies: Ask how the consultant guided students with similar academic backgrounds or target majors in previous application cycles.
  2. Evaluate Essay Guidance Practices: Ensure the advisor mentors students through self-reflection and editing rather than writing personal statements on behalf of the student.
  3. Review Profile Development Support: Verify whether the team provides structured frameworks for independent projects, research opportunities, or skill acquisition.
  4. Confirm Communication Protocols: Clarify whether students receive direct, dedicated mentorship from experienced strategists or are passed to junior coordinators.
  5. Assess University List Integrity: Ensure target lists include balanced reach, realistic, and safety choices based on objective historical profiles.

Common Pitfalls Parents and Students Should Avoid

Choosing between various Overseas Education Consultants in Delhi comes down to long-term outcomes and ethical standards. Avoid these common mistakes during the selection process.

  • Believing Guaranteed Admission Claims: No legitimate advisor can guarantee admission or visa approval, as foreign university committees review applications independently.
  • Starting Too Late in Grade 12: Seeking guidance just weeks before application deadlines forces students to assemble rushed profiles with limited depth.
  • Over-relying on Standardized Templates: Generic essays and identical activity lists signal a lack of authenticity to selective admissions committees.
  • Selecting Advisors Based Solely on Local Popularity: High client volume often results in standardized advice rather than individual strategic attention.

Application Timeline for Overseas Aspirants

A structured timeline prevents last-minute application stress and ensures consistent profile development across high school years.

Grade 9–10: Exploration and Foundational Rigor

Establish strong study habits, maintain top GPA metrics, explore subject interests through wider reading, and participate in initial co-curricular activities without overcommitting.

Grade 11: Focused Projects and Leadership

Narrow focus to two or three primary discipline-related projects. Launch independent initiatives, prepare for standardized testing if required, and establish strong relationships with academic mentors for future recommendation letters.

Grade 12: Strategic Applications and Essays

Finalize university lists based on academic fit and budget. Begin drafting personal statements and supplemental essays early, execute an Admissions Mentorship Program framework, and submit polished applications before early deadlines for Undergraduate Admissions Abroad.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the main difference between an education agent and an admissions consultant?

Education agents typically represent specific partner universities and receive commissions for student placements. Admissions consultants work independently on behalf of the family, providing unbiased advice and holistic strategy to help students enter competitive global institutions.

When is the ideal time to hire an overseas education consultant?

The ideal time is Grade 9 or Grade 10. Starting early allows students sufficient time to build academic depth, execute impactful personal projects, and avoid rushed application drafting in Grade 12.
